Horizon Health is seeking a full time RN to join our team at Great Plains Regional Medical Center in Elk City, OK. A registered psychiatric nurse (RN) executes comprehensive nursing care activities. This position is responsible for assessing, monitoring, recording and reporting symptoms or changes in patient conditions. RNs are required to maintain accurate patient reports and medical histories, perform mental and physical assessments, administer medication and treatment to patients, provide assistance to patients with daily activities and observe reactions.

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, Universal Health Services, Inc. (NYSE: UHS) is one of the nation’s largest and most respected providers of hospital and healthcare services. Since our founding in 1979, UHS has grown steadily into a premier Fortune 500® corporation perennially recognized by multiple esteemed national rating entities. Through its subsidiaries, UHS operates inpatient acute care facilities, inpatient behavioral health facilities, outpatient and other facilities, nationwide virtual behavioral health services, an insurance offering, a physician network and various related services with physical locations in the U.S., Puerto Rico, Ireland and United Kingdom. www.uhs.com.
